Lima Police Department, Ohio
End of Watch Monday, December 10, 1951
Add to My HeroesCharles C. Bozeman
Patrolman Charles Bozeman was killed during an air raid practice drill when an air raid bomb prematurely exploded in his face.
Seven others were injured, one critically.
Patrolman Bozeman had served with the Lima Police Department for seven years. He was survived by his wife, parents, and sister.
